The External Affairs Ministry had said earlier that during the visit of the president of Iran, both sides would review the progress achieved in bilateral relations and also exchange views on regional and international issues of mutual interest.
Rouhani will land at the Begumpet Airport around 4 pm today where Union Minister of State for Power R K Singh will welcome him.
"He is scheduled to address Muslim intellectuals, scholars and clerics at 6.30 pm," an official source said.
During his two-day visit to the city, the Iranian president will be accompanied by 21 delegates.
He will also interact with the Iranians settled in Hyderabad, the source said.
Rouhani will address a congregation at the historic Mecca Masjid in Hyderabad after offering Friday prayers, the source said, adding that religious scholars from different schools of thought will also participate in the session.
He is also scheduled to visit the Salar Jung Museum tomorrow.
This is the second time Rouhani will be visiting Hyderabad, but it is his first visit after assuming charge as the president. He will leave for New Delhi tomorrow, the source added.
